Big Valley busts out for rodeo weekend

Talented cowboys and cowgirls from across Western Canada will kick off their rodeo season this Friday and Saturday
12082stettlerBVRodeo041013si
Jack-of-all-trades Tom Cassidy was a busy man at last year’s Big Valley rodeo. This year’s edition of the annual Bust Out Rodeo runs Friday through Sunday.

Talented cowboys and cowgirls from across Western Canada will kick off their rodeo season this Friday and Saturday at the annual Big Valley Bust Out Rodeo.

Competition begins Friday at 7 p.m. at the Big Valley Agriplex, and will continue on Saturday at 6 p.m.

As usual, there will be a dance Saturday night at the Agriplex after the rodeo action.

Then on Sunday, the Colin Cassidy Memorial bull-riding begins at 2 p.m.
